/// Schwing simplifies the process of mounting and erecting
separate placing booms with the new modular octagonal
mast design. This innovative system provides value,
convenience and a world-wide solution for all Schwing
separate placing boom applications.
/// Simply
assemble the four or six-meter sections to create the
mast length that best suits your project’s
needs. Transporting and handling the modular sections
is simplified and 16 reusable bolts are all that is
needed to join the sections. The strength of the modular
sections allows free-standing applications to 70-feet
for 32-meter booms and 50-feet for 39-meter units with
out counterweight. The modular system also allows rapid
changes in the field if project requirements dictate
a switch in length or type of mounting. Accessories
can also be easily added thanks to brackets welded on
each mast section that accept convenient ladder/pipeline
holders allowing fast installation with no tools required.
Standard length ladders with bolt on back protectors
and a galvanized expandable metal work platform are
also available to give workers a stable environment
when mounting or operating a placing boom.
/// The same octagonal mast works in free-standing,
self climbing and non-climbing slab-supported applications.
The floor frame used to position the mast in slabs
is now a four-part assembly that is easier to handle
and reposition. The self-climbing option connects to
pre-welded tabs on each mast section for attachment
of the jacking cylinders. This octagonal system also
adapts well to applications with climbing form work.
